Myth 1: Michigan Central is Primarily a Ford Office Park
There’s a persistent rumor that this whole thing is just a fancy office park for Ford. While Ford is the anchor investor and a huge part of the project, seeing it that way misses the entire point. Michigan Central is being built as an open smart district where a whole mix of companies, startups, universities, and researchers can come together to work on mobility.
The district is more than just the station. You’ve got the Book Depository, which is being turned into a hub for R&D, and the Albert Kahn-designed Bagley Mobility Hub, which is a modern garage with EV charging and a launch point for autonomous shuttles. The goal is a dense, collaborative environment where people are working on everything from electric vehicles and self-driving systems to last-mile delivery logistics. According to the Michigan Economic Development Corporation (MEDC), the district is expected to generate over 5,000 jobs directly, with thousands more spinning off from the supply chain and supporting businesses. It’s about making Detroit the global capital for next-gen mobility, which requires talent and investment from far beyond a single company.
Myth 2: Smart Districts Are Just About High-Tech Gadgets
When you hear “smart district,” it’s easy to picture a sci-fi movie set with self-driving cars and delivery drones whizzing by. Michigan Central will have some of that, but the real work is happening behind the scenes. This project is a living lab for connected infrastructure, and its purpose is to use technology to solve actual urban problems.
The key isn’t the individual sensors. It’s the unified data platform that pulls everything together. Imagine being able to analyze traffic flow, energy use, and air quality in real time. That data allows the infrastructure itself to get smarter, adjusting traffic light timing to clear a jam or shifting power usage to make the grid more efficient. For example, installing 5G across the entire district isn’t for show. It provides the super-low latency communication needed for reliable autonomous vehicle testing and complex IoT networks. The value isn’t in having shiny new tech, it’s in using the intelligence from that connected network to make better operational decisions and run the city more effectively.
Myth 3: Digital Transformation in Urban Settings Ignores Human Needs
A fair critique of some “smart city” plans is that they feel sterile and tech-obsessed, forgetting that people have to live and work there. The Michigan Central plan directly counters that by focusing on human-centered design. The idea is to create a place that’s walkable, bike-friendly, and inclusive, using tech to make life better, not to replace human contact.
The district is being built with public plazas, green spaces, and retail shops that are essential for a good neighborhood feel. All the technology is supposed to serve people’s needs for safety, convenience, and access. A perfect example is using connected sensors to provide real-time public transit data, which helps a resident decide whether to walk, take a shuttle, or grab a scooter. The master plan also has a major focus on creating physical and economic links to the surrounding Corktown neighborhood, so the revitalization doesn’t just stop at the district’s edge. Planners are working with community groups to make sure the development serves local needs, creating a place people actually want to be.
Myth 4: Smart Districts Are Inevitably Surveillance States
With sensors and data collection everywhere, it’s natural to worry about privacy. So, is this just a big surveillance project? The people running it know that’s a real fear and are building in protections from the start. Data collection is necessary for the district to function, but it’s being planned with strong governance and transparency in mind.
The Michigan Central team is developing data privacy frameworks that define exactly what data gets collected, how it’s used, and who can access it. A key part of this is anonymizing or aggregating data to shield individual identities. The goal is to collect information for the collective good, like optimizing traffic or monitoring pollution, not tracking individuals. The district is also looking at open data initiatives, which would give researchers and developers access to anonymized datasets to build new services. It’s a tricky balance, but the commitment to ethical AI practices and being open with the public about these policies is fundamental. If people don’t trust it, the whole thing fails.
Myth 5: The Economic Benefits Will Only Reach Large Corporations
Another big question is who really profits from a project this massive. Does the money just flow to Ford and other big players, or does the local Detroit economy see real benefits? The plan for Michigan Central has specific parts designed to support local startups, small businesses, and Detroit’s own workforce.
This is being built as a place to grow new ideas. There will be incubator spaces for new companies, accelerator programs to help them grow, and partnerships with local colleges and universities to train people for the kinds of jobs being created in the mobility field. It’s about creating a feedback loop: startups test their tech in a real city environment, which helps them land venture capital and hire more people locally. Beyond the tech jobs, the district’s retail and service spaces are intended to create opportunities for local entrepreneurs. The strategy is to build a varied economic base with jobs for people at all skill levels, from entry-level roles to specialized engineering work, which sets it apart from projects that just try to land one big corporate headquarters.
